Some companys, like Kaspersky (and Microsoft?) seems to tolerate a bit of pirated copies of their software. But today, Kaspersky (like Microsoft days ago declaring about BSOD?) BLOCKED all abused/pirated/copies of their activation keys. We see lot of traffic right now of people looking for non-listed keys, but that is useless. The products affected are: Kaspersky Antivirus 7, Kaspersky Internet Security 7 both personal and bussiness editions.
